2020R EU Standard Aluminum Profile
2020R is a 2.00 x 2.00CM fractional 20 series square extrusion T-slot profile with four open T-slots, two side with 2.00cm face, the other side with round face. The profile has align-a-grooves to assist in aligning connecting profiles.

The Science Behind the Strength: Why Aluminum Extrusion Profile Matters

Let's start with the basics: what makes aluminum extrusion profile so special? Unlike steel, which is often welded or bent into shape (and prone to weak points at those joints), aluminum extrusion is a process where molten aluminum is pushed through a die to create a consistent, uniform shape. Think of it like squeezing toothpaste through a tube—only instead of paste, you get a strong, lightweight profile with built-in structural integrity. For the 2020r EU Standard, that shape is optimized for both strength and versatility: a 20mm x 20mm cross-section with T-slots running along its length, ready to accept aluminum profile accessories like brackets, connectors, and shelves with minimal effort.

But why does this matter for turnover carts? In heavy-duty logistics, you need a material that can handle two conflicting demands: it has to be strong enough to carry heavy loads (we're talking 300kg+ per cart, in some cases) and light enough to be pushed or pulled by a single worker without straining. Steel is strong, sure, but it's heavy—so heavy that maneuvering a fully loaded steel cart down a narrow aisle can feel like pushing a boulder. Plastic is light, but it flexes under pressure and warps over time, especially in hot or cold environments. Aluminum? It hits that sweet spot. The 2020r profile, in particular, is made from high-grade aluminum alloy (typically 6063-T5, for those who love specs), which offers a tensile strength of around 210 MPa—more than enough to handle daily impacts, bumps, and heavy loads without permanent deformation.

Another hidden advantage? Corrosion resistance. Warehouses and logistics centers are rarely pristine environments. Spills, humidity, even outdoor exposure (for loading docks) can turn steel carts into rust magnets within months. Rust doesn't just look bad—it weakens the metal, turning solid joints into brittle liabilities. Aluminum, on the other hand, forms a natural oxide layer when exposed to air, acting like a built-in shield against rust and corrosion. That means a turnover cart built with 2020r aluminum profiles can stand up to damp floors, chemical spills, and even occasional rain without losing strength. Built for Flexibility: Aluminum Profile Accessories and the Power of T-Slots

Strength is important, but in logistics, adaptability matters just as much. Your operation today might need carts for small parts; next month, you might be shipping bulkier items. A one-size-fits-all cart simply won't cut it. That's where the 2020r profile's design shines—specifically, its T-slots. These grooves running along the length of the profile aren't just for show; they're the key to customizing your cart on the fly, using aluminum profile accessories that snap into place without welding, drilling, or special tools.

Let's say you need to add a shelf to your turnover cart to separate fragile components from heavier items. With traditional steel carts, that would mean measuring, drilling holes, and bolting on a shelf—assuming the frame can even support the extra weight. With 2020r profiles, you just slide a T-slot nut into the groove, attach a bracket, and secure the shelf with a screw. Done. Need to lower the shelf next week? Loosen the screw, reposition, and tighten. It's that easy. This flexibility isn't just about saving time (though it does—we've seen teams reconfigure carts in 10 minutes instead of 2 hours); it's about future-proofing your investment. As your needs change, your cart can change with you, without needing to be replaced.

The range of accessories is staggering, too. From simple angle brackets and end caps to more specialized parts like roller tracks (for sliding bins) or tool hooks, there's an accessory for almost every need. One of the most popular add-ons? Casters. A turnover cart is only as good as its wheels, and the 2020r profile's T-slots make it easy to attach heavy-duty caster wheels that can handle rough floors and frequent turns. We've seen carts outfitted with lockable casters for stability when loading, or swivel casters for tight maneuvering in crowded warehouses. And because the casters attach directly to the aluminum profile (not just bolted to a flimsy base), they stay secure even under heavy loads—no more wobbly wheels or sudden breakdowns.

Take workbenches, for example. A sturdy workbench is essential for packing, sorting, or assembling products, and the 2020r profile's strength makes it ideal for the job. By combining profiles with a plywood or aluminum top, you can build a workbench that's height-adjustable (thanks to T-slots and adjustable legs), sturdy enough to support tools and materials, and easy to customize with shelves, tool hooks, or even LED lights. And because it uses the same accessories as your turnover carts, you can swap parts between the two—say, moving a roller track from a cart to a workbench to slide boxes more easily.

Material racks are another popular application. Whether you need to store bins, pallets, or bulky items, 2020r profiles can be configured into racks of almost any size. The T-slots make it easy to add dividers or adjust shelf heights, so you can store everything from small components to large boxes without wasted space. And because aluminum is lightweight, even tall racks are easy to move or reposition if your layout changes—no need for heavy machinery or a team of workers.

Caring for Your 2020r Aluminum Cart: Simple Tips for Longevity

While 2020r aluminum carts are low-maintenance, a little care goes a long way in ensuring they last for years. Here are some easy tips:

1. Keep them clean. Wipe down the frames with a damp cloth occasionally to remove dirt and grime. For stubborn spills (like oil or chemicals), use a mild detergent—avoid abrasive cleaners, which can scratch the aluminum. A quick wipe-down once a week is usually enough.

2. Tighten screws and accessories. With regular use, T-slot nuts and screws can loosen slightly. Check them every month or so and tighten as needed. This prevents accessories from shifting and ensures the cart stays stable.

3. Inspect caster wheels. Caster wheels take the most abuse, so check for wear, debris, or damage. Clean out hair, string, or dirt that might get stuck in the wheels—this prevents jamming. If a wheel starts to wobble or lock up, replace it immediately (it's easy with T-slots, remember?).

4. Avoid overloading. While 2020r carts are strong, every cart has a max load capacity (check the specs when you buy). Overloading can bend the frame or damage the casters. If you need to carry heavier items, add extra support with cross-braces or reinforce the shelves.

5. Store them properly. When not in use, store carts in a dry area away from direct sunlight (though aluminum resists UV damage, plastic accessories might fade over time). Stacking carts? Use end caps to protect the T-slots from dents.
